Pittsburgh Post-Gazette to Close After 20 Years of Losses

Story summary
  • The Pittsburgh Post-Gazette will cease operations on May 3, 2026.
  • Block Communications cites more than $350 million in losses over the past 20 years and court rulings enforcing an outdated labor contract.
  • The newspaper's journalists conducted a three-year strike and returned to work in November.
  • The Block family expressed regret for the community impact.
  • The closure adds to Pennsylvania's recent local newspaper shutdowns.
